Re: unable to run the server

mavicsilva
Hi.
How do you properly shut down the server?
I just click the X button but it always give me an error message and I feel like I don't close it properly. I'm afraid that it might cause some damage to the server.

Re: unable to run the server

pedroparkero
Are you using Windows? Use Ctrl+C, then it will ask for confirmation so press 'Y' for Yes afterwards.

I'm not sure if just pressing X/close can actually do damage to the server, however. I suppose a sudden termination can make any ongoing processes unsaved so maybe using the Ctrl+C way is best.
